We are trying to run the CSP motor imagery example scenario that comes with OpenVibe. When running the CSP filter trainer scenario we get the following errors:

[ WARNING ] Box <CSP Spatial Filter Trainer> sends inconsistent chunk dates on output [0] (current chunk dates are [1258224091136,1258291200000] whereas previous chunk dates were [0,0])
[ WARNING ] 'Stimulations' streams should have continuously dated chunks
[ WARNING ] Please report to box author and attach your scenario
[ WARNING ] <Player::can not reach realtime> 3 second(s) late...

Does anyone know what these errors mean and how to solve them?

It's not an error, just warning. Chunk dates is a common warning without incidence. For the reach realtime it's just during train he have a lag.
